Alcohol and high-performance sports definitely do not match. Poker is a sport where your power of decision is your best tool. Alcohol changes the senses and decision-making power of plays, making you make the wrong decisions much more often. Poker is already competitive and difficult without drinking alcohol. After its ingestion is a total disaster.

I am no Men the Master. I can not drink all night and expect to go home with anything but a morning hangover.

I limit myself to one drink at the casino. I do this for 2 reasons, 1 is a single drink calms me some without having any adverse effects. 2 - I find that I get called a lot more often when players think I am drinking. Sometimes I will even order a second drink and pretend to drink it all night.
